The magical experience that the Camerata Ireland Orchestra has given to its alumni and current musicians as they start their professional careers and to its audiences worldwide gives it a unique position in the world of orchestral music. The opportunity to play with a remarkable line up of universally acclaimed conductors and soloists every year in residence and on tour brings young Irish musicians to a new level of performance.

But it's an experience that comes with an associated cost - from the annual concert schedule that visits Boston, Washington, Paris, Chicago and London to the 1 week intensive summer coaching and performance period at the Clandeboye Festival in County Down every August.

The Orchestra is an Irish-based not-for-profit organisation which promotes cultural, artistic and musical excellence through its support of young Irish musicians.

Camerata Ireland is currently seeking funding from commercial sponsors, institutions and private individuals to support the professional development of the Orchestra musicians and expand the range of its educational activities.
